The PGM spell for meeting with your own daimon can be found in VII. 505–528 (Betz translation).

The other day we discussed whether the PGM's Headless Rite could be used for contacting one's HGA (as is well known, Crowley remodelled it according to his taste and claimed he had used it successfully to achieve K&C HGA). As I mentioned in my post, Digital Ambler added a sentence to the original Headless Rite for the same purpose but compared to the PGM spell, it's pretty tame and didn't work for me at all.

Greek/PGM style: "Helios Unbound" by Nick Farrell

Another option would be Damon Brand's "Magickal Destiny" (in the Library) whose method is psychological, not faith-based. The book was a breath of fresh air for me because of its modern approach instead of all that Abramelin beseeching and supplicating.

Jason Miller has his invocation from Real Sorcery:


Invocation of the Agathodaimon
Orkizo Kretera Theou Plouton KateXonta!
(I conjure the Divine Cup [grail of God], which holds all things!)
Orkizo Theon Aionion Aiona te Panton!
(I conjure the god of Aeons, Aeon of all!)
Orkizo Physin Autophye, Kratison Adonaion!
(I conjure self-generated nature, mighty Adon-Aion!)
Orkizo Dynonta kai Antellonta Eloaion!
(I conjure the descending and ascending powers Elo-Aion!)
Orkizo te hagia kai Theia Onomata tauta!
(I conjure these sacred and divine names!)
Opos an pemphosi moi to Theion Pneuma!
(That you send to me the divine Spirit!)
Exe me synistamanon!
(Give me union!)
Aposteilon moi ton idion angelon te nykti
(Send to me my own angel in this night!)
Epikaloumai se hagie angele!
(I invoke you, sacred angel!)
Elthe kai parasta eis tende ten kreian kai synergeson!
(Come and give help in this operation, and synergize! [i.e., unite!])
